Foreclosure Prevention Counseling - Wright County Community Action

Provides no cost foreclosure prevention counseling services to help homeowners with foreclosures in Wright county. Counselors assist homeowners with understanding their current mortgage, developing a budget, analyzing the homeowner's financial situation and educating borrowers about options that are available to them. WCCA counselors will also educate homeowners about the foreclosure process and loss mitigation options designed to prevent foreclosure. Where appropriate, WCCA will assist homeowners with applying for a loan modification based on their options and and current situation. A loan modification may alter the terms of a mortgage to make it affordable for the homeowner under current economic conditions. Counselors also provide information on services, resources and programs available in Wright County that may address related household needs.
